Transaction 3f79dfca7830d3e42af88f3243f23dba627d2dc828cb76b4a0b43041e7777571

1 Input
2 Outputs
  • 3f79dfca7830d3e42af88f3243f23dba627d2dc828cb76b4a0b43041e7777571:0
  • value  21385100
    address  3BMEXe7uoRzdzkyBotwMBwcqWhfBcnW6vT
  • 3f79dfca7830d3e42af88f3243f23dba627d2dc828cb76b4a0b43041e7777571:1
  • value  1429387600
    address  1ARdB4aHKs6UMVQgrZJY9991vJEYrU6pQE